April 2016
Ewan makes it three in a row for Merton Law students
Ewan White's paper covering hot topics such as UK sovereignty, the West Lothian question, and the Human Rights Act was awarded this year's Slaughter and May Prize in Constitutional Law - the third year in a row that a Merton Law undergraduate has won a prize.

March 2016
Professor Sir Andrew Wiles awarded 2016 Abel Prize
Merton's Professorial Fellow in Mathematics Sir Andrew Wiles FRS has been awarded the 2016 Abel Prize by the Norwegian Academy of Science and Letters, "for his stunning proof of Fermat’s Last Theorem by way of the modularity conjecture for semistable elliptic curves, opening a new era in number theory."
